Output 93d7e71e89ba8a78125fb3c2289a33c3e5f52a9aaeb6c23b1e397482c3521068:3

value
42141440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eedde2c4637f7a2b6d835b7d2b8d498590916c4c OP_EQUAL
address
MVgAryv7segqvGrGCWs22vUSjon4cdLPd8
transaction
93d7e71e89ba8a78125fb3c2289a33c3e5f52a9aaeb6c23b1e397482c3521068
spent
true